Cannabis Facility Construction (CFC), a national, full-service, cannabis design-build construction firm, is pleased to partner with Ascend Wellness Holdings, LLC (AWH) on two new dispensary construction projects for the Ascend brand. CFC is excited to expand its footprint into New Jersey with the completion of construction on a medical dispensary in Montclair, NJ; and to announce the start of construction on a new recreational dispensary located in Fairview Heights, IL, near St. Louis, MO.

“We’re thrilled to be working with AWH as their design-build partner on a number of projects,” said Andy Poticha, Principal at Cannabis Facility Construction. “We’re pleased to provide innovative design-build solutions and cannabis industry expertise to a new region and look forward to a productive relationship constructing cannabis facilities together.” 

The new recreational dispensary at 114 Commerce Lane in Fairview Heights, IL will be located right off the highway with access to the Metro-east Illinois area and is another flagship store for the brand. The 11,000 square foot dispensary represents an expansion for AWH in the St. Louis area and will continue the high-quality style, interior design, and customer experience that Ascend is known for throughout its retail locations. The interior and exterior transformation of an existing building will feature plenty of parking, vaulted ceilings, multimedia display screens, illuminated glass product display cases, custom milled wood walls, and flexible mixed-use counter space for easy customer and employee flow. 

The medical dispensary, located at 395 Bloomfield Avenue in Montclair, NJ is a key strategic location for the Ascend brand. The 1,400 square foot remodel was performed during evenings and weekends, allowing the dispensary to remain open without business interruption. The renovation tripled the number of point-of-service stations and opened up the floor to increase sales capacity, enhancing the customer experience and streamlining the shopping process. The interior renovation took only eight days to complete and was followed by an update to the exterior façade. 

“Working with Cannabis Facility Construction’s proven team makes them a trusted design-build partner for us with the experience, track record, and ability to manage within this dynamic industry,” said KC Downer, Director of Construction at AWH. “Their industry experience helped us overcome local municipal challenges and pushed all trade partners to achieve overall project success.”
